ورود

View Full Version : سوال: سوکت پروگرمینگ



pinar.n
دوشنبه 23 مرداد 1396, 15:12 عصر
سلام


من یه برنامه ایی نوشتم که بازی دوز رو به صورت ۲نفره و مالتی کلاینت پیاده سازی میکند.
میخواستم که هر بازیکنم همزمان با بازی بتونه با رقیبش چت هم بکنه.

حالا سوال من اینه که با همان یه دونه کلاس سرور که بازی رو برای هر دو بازیکن هندل میکنه باید چت رو هم هندل کنه؟ چطور میتونم اینکار رو بکنم؟

و اینکه پنل چت من با پنل بازی هر رو در یک پنچره یکسان کنار هم هستن و تو یه کلاس نوشته شدن.

vahid-p
دوشنبه 23 مرداد 1396, 23:04 عصر
یه راه اینه دو سوکت مختلف رو دو پورت بزنی و هر کدوم یه وظیفه رو انجام بدن. ولی به نظرم نیاز به اینکار نیست و کافیه پیامها رو برچسب بزنی. مشخص باشه کدوم پیام مربوط به بازی هست کدوم به چت.
برچسب زدن هم کار خاصی نیست، یعنی اول پیام رو با یه عبارتی مشخص کنی که این پیام چی هست. یا مثلا تو دو خط بنویسی، خط اول نوع پیام، خط دوم محتوای پیام